Product Description

The Teach Yourself History series offers an alternative to academic historical books, its content being extensive yet extremely accessible and the approach refreshingly different.



The books are informative and compelling, and engage the reader from beginning to end. They assume no prior historical knowledge, and are full of anecdotes and details that provide a very personal appeal.



Teach Yourself The Second World War is an accessible introduction to one of the most important, tragic and costly events in history. Some 55 million people died in the conflict, which devastated much of Europe and Asia and had huge consequences for the second half of the 20th century.



This book will help you to understand how one of the most important events in history developed, charting the main military campaigns, and examining the path to Allied victory and its impact on the countries involved.



Learn about the main characters involved in the Second World War, the actions and decisions that were taken, the resulting consequences and the reasons behind the final outcome.

5.0 out of 5 stars Thrilling introduction, 19 May 2005
By A Customer
This book reads like a science fiction thriller, you couldn't make this up. I was new to most of this and it was a really moving page-turning experience to finally acquaint myself with the events of 60 years ago. Very economically written, with a strong sense of the chaotic and serendipitous nature of the allied victory, this is a vivid snapshot of a world of horror.

5.0 out of 5 stars Top up History, 17 Sep 2007
My knowledge of the Second World War was at best scattered, but with this fantastic introduction i now have an overall concept. It it written in plain English with good introductions at each chapter and finishing with a conclusion. I bought this book after i watched 'Flags of our Fathers', i wanted to understand Japan's role in the war. Good solid book.

5.0 out of 5 stars A good introduction, 17 Jul 2007
By Mrs. R. Dean (United Kingdom) - See all my reviews
(REAL NAME)   
A fantastic introduction that deals with the origins and consequences as well as the war itself. The book is split into small sections and is easy to dip into. Maps add to the digestibility.

I must concur with the previous reviewer - it is a page turner.
